Description:
Junior Graphic Designer position available.
Your National Diploma in Graphic Design plus minimum 5 year experience as well as:
Core requirements
- Advanced business communication skills enabling verbal and written communication, in English, at all levels;
- Strong working knowledge of Adobe Suite (including, InDesign, Photoshop and Illustrator);
- Proficient computer skills, including Microsoft Office Suite (Word, PowerPoint, Outlook, and Excel);
- Fully skilled in lightroom and photoshop;
- Knowledge of layouts;
- Be a creative thinker with initiative - able to translate job briefs into design concepts;
-
A broad understanding of the following languages would be advantageous:
- PHP: Core language for server-side functionality, retrieving data from the database, processing form submissions, and other backend tasks.
- JavaScript: Used for interactive elements on the client side, especially with the introduction of the block editor (Gutenberg), which heavily relies on JavaScript and React.
- HTML & CSS: Used to structure and style the content of themes and plugins.
- SQL: The language used for database operations, as WordPress stores data in a MySQL database.
- JSON/REST API: Allows WordPress to connect with external applications and transfer data in a structured way.
will enable you to:
Duties:
- GRAPHIC DESIGN AND LAYOUT
- Meet the various design and typesetting requirements of the marketing team.
- This involves a mixture of working in pre-existing templates as well as free design and setting up new templates.
- Design output will vary from companys annual report, flyers, brochures, stationery, invitations, graphics, economic reports, photos and direct mail.
- All design work needs to be in accordance with the marketing style guide to ensure brand integrity and high output quality is maintained.
- Improve existing design outputs.
- Meet with the Senior Graphic Designer to determine the scope of a project.
- Create images that identify a service/product.
- Develop graphics for illustrations, logos, and websites.
-
DIGITAL/WEBSITE
-
Content Updates:
-
Create, edit, and format blog posts, articles, and pages.
-
Ensure that all content is optimized for SEO (e.g., using keywords, meta descriptions).
-
Maintain and update media galleries (e.g., images, videos).
-
Website Maintenance:
-
Troubleshoot and fix minor technical issues (broken links, formatting problems, etc.).
-
Design and Layout Adjustments:
-
Customize page layouts using the WordPress editor
-
Edit themes and templates as needed to ensure a cohesive look and feel.
-
Plugin Management:
-
Install, configure, and update WordPress plugin
-
-
-
-
-
- GRAPHIC DESIGN AND LAYOUT